
软件介绍
powerbuilder是一款优秀的数据库前端开发工具,为用户提供了可视化的应用开发环境,方便用户开发出自己满意的数据库应用程序。小编这里为大家分享的PowerBuilder12.6新增了可视化、多特性的开发工具、支持所有面向对象编程技术、企业数据库的连接能力等功能,满足用户的多项使用需求。
功能特色
1、功能强大的面向对象技术
支持通过对类的定义来建立可视或不可视对象模型,同时支持所有面向对象编程技术,如继承、数据封装和函数多态性等。这些特性确保了应用程序的可靠性,提高了软件的可维护性。
2、可视化、多特性的开发工具
全面支持Windows或WindowsNT所提供的控制、事件和函数。 PowerScript语言提供了几百个内部函数,并且具有一个面向对象的编译器和调试器,可以随时编译新增加的代码,带有完整的在线帮助和编程实例。
3、支持高效的复杂应用程序
对基于Windows环境的应用程序提供了完备的支持,这些环境包括Windows、WindowsNT和WinOS/2。开发人员可以使用PowerBuilder内置的Watcom C/C++来定义、编译和调试一个类。
4、强大的查询、报表和图形功能
PowerBuilder提供的可视化查询生成器和多个表的快速选择器可以建立查询对象,并把查询结果作为各种报表的数据来源。 PowerBuilder主要适用于管理信息系统的开发,特别是客户机/服务器结构。
5、企业数据库的连接能力
PowerBuilder的主要特色是DataWindow(数据窗口),通过DataWindow可以方便地对数据库进行各种操作,也可以处理各种报表,而无需编写SQL语句,可以直接与Sybase、SQLServer、Informix、Oracle等大型数据库连接。
更新内容
(1)可视化、多特性的开发工具。全面支持Windows或WindowsNT所提供的控制、事件和函数。 PowerScript语言提供了几百个内部函数,并且具有一个面向对象的编译器和调试器,可以随时编译新增加的代码,带有完整的在线帮助和编程实例。
(2)功能强大的面向对象技术。支持通过对类的定义来建立可视或不可视对象模型,同时支持所有面向对象编程技术,如继承、数据封装和函数多态性等。这些特性确保了应用程序的可靠性,提高了软件的可维护性。
(3)支持高效的复杂应用程序。对基于Windows环境的应用程序提供了完备的支持,这些环境包括Windows、WindowsNT和WinOS/2。开发人员可以使用PowerBuilder内置的Watcom C/C++来定义、编译和调试一个类。
(4)企业数据库的连接能力。PowerBuilder的主要特色是DataWindow(数据窗口),通过DataWindow可以方便地对数据库进行各种操作,也可以处理各种报表,而无需编写SQL语句,可以直接与Sybase、SQLServer、Informix、Oracle等大型数据库连接。
(5)强大的查询、报表和图形功能。PowerBuilder提供的可视化查询生成器和多个表的快速选择器可以建立查询对象,并把查询结果作为各种报表的数据来源。 PowerBuilder主要适用于管理信息系统的开发,特别是客户机/服务器结构。
我们知道,数据库应用是当前计算机应用的一个非常重要的方面,而在数据库应用技术中普遍采用的就是客户机/服务器(C/S)体系结构,在这种体系结构中,所有的数据和数据库管理系统都在服务器上,客户机通过采用标准的SQL语句等方式来访问服务器上数据库中的数据。由于这种体系结构把数据和对数据的管理都统一放在了服务器上。就保证了数据的安全性和完整性,同时也可以充分利用服务器高性能的特点。正因为客户机/服务器体系结构的这些优点,因而得到了非常广泛的应用。
软件官网
Powerbuilder的官方网址是 https://www.appeon.com/ 。
软件综述
Powerbuilder 是一款功能强大的快速应用程序开发 (RAD) 工具,它使用第四代编程语言 (4GL) 帮助开发人员快速且轻松地构建应用程序。它因其易用性和可扩展性而闻名。
Powerbuilder 的主要优点包括:
- 易于使用: Powerbuilder 具有友好的用户界面,即使是新手开发人员也可以轻松学习和使用。它的语法简单明了,即使是复杂的应用程序也可以轻松开发。
- 可扩展性: Powerbuilder 可以用于构建各种规模的应用程序,从小型桌面应用程序到大型企业级应用程序。它支持多种数据库,并且可以与各种编程语言和技术集成。
- 性能: Powerbuilder 生成的高性能代码,即使是在资源受限的设备上也能运行良好。
- 安全性: Powerbuilder 提供了多种安全功能,帮助保护应用程序免受未经授权的访问和攻击。
- 支持: Powerbuilder 有一个活跃的开发人员社区,并且有大量的资源和文档可供使用。
Powerbuilder 也有一些缺点,包括:
- 成本: Powerbuilder 的商业许可证价格昂贵,这可能会让一些开发人员望而却步。
- 学习曲线: 虽然 Powerbuilder 易于使用,但它仍然需要一定的时间来学习。对于新手开发人员来说,这可能会是一个挑战。
- 过时: Powerbuilder 已经有一段时间没有更新了,它的一些功能可能已经过时。这可能会让开发人员难以构建现代化的应用程序。
总体而言,Powerbuilder 是一款功能强大且易于使用的 RAD 工具。它非常适合构建各种规模的应用程序。但是,它的成本和学习曲线可能会让一些开发人员望而却步。